Houses by Thierry W. Despont, 1st Limited Ed, With Letter to Herbert Kasper
Located in valatie, NY
Houses by Thierry W. Despont. Published by Office of Thierry Despont, New York, 1990. 1st Ed hardcover with dust jacket. Private edition with personal letter to Sandra and Herbert Kasper. He was an American fashion designer known as Kasper. He studied English and advertising at New York University and fashion at the Parsons School of Design in New York from 1951–53 and l'Ecole de la Chambre Syndicale de la Couture Parisienne in 1953. He left NYU to serve in the US Army in Europe. After World War II he enrolled at Parsons, where he became a protégé of milliner Fred Frederics. After graduating, he returned to Paris for two years developing his skills in design while working for Jacques Fath, Christian Dior, and Marcel Rochas. When he returned to the US, he worked for Frederics at Mr. John. He was also a famous art collector. He was an avid art collector, and in 2011, the Morgan Library and Museum devoted an exhibition, called “Mannerism and Modernism: The Kasper Collection of Drawings and Photographs,” to the designer.unnumbered copy of a run of 1000. With letter from Despont to his client. Mr. Despont was Associate Architect for the Centennial Restoration of the Statue of Liberty and has completed the restoration of Clayton, the Frick family mansion in Pittsburgh. Mr. Despont designed the Decorative Arts Galleries of the new J. Paul Getty Museum and, in collaboration with Richard Meier, was responsible for the interior design of the museum's sculpture and painting galleries. The office also completed the 50,000 square foot flagship store on Bond Street for Ralph Lauren. In the US, the firm designed the Edmond J. Safra Synagogue on East 63rd Street in New York and the flagship store for Harry Winston in Beverly Hills, California. Mr. Despont and his office have completed several very high end hotel projects. Among them are the renovation of the Carlyle Hotel in New York, Claridge's and The Dorchester in London, and Boca Raton Resort & Club in Florida. Current hotel projects include the renovation of the Ritz Paris, the Dorchester Collection's new 45 Park Lane Hotel in London, The Chatwal in New York, and the Divan Hotel in Istanbul. volume with its own dustjacket. These books were given only to clients of the firm. Privately printed set, issued between 1990 and 1995 in a special case. Volume I. 1990, unnumbered copy of 1000 published.
